
Best selling author, award winning reporter and Florida native Craig Pittman is joined by radio personality and Florida transplant Chadd Scott to discuss the state's history, people, politics, environment, animals, current events and weirdness. You'll hear great storytelling and have great fun in each weekly episode.

This show centers on Florida's history, environment, culture, and politics through in-depth conversations with journalists, historians, archaeologists, and conservationists. It often pairs narrative storytelling with on-the-ground reporting, exploring topics from ancient Indigenous sites and wildlife conservation to modern-day governance and environmental policy. A standout trait is its cohesive blend of scholarly insight and local flavor, plus a track record of high-profile guests who illuminate Florida's past and present with diverse perspectives.
